How to Make Chicken Bubble Biscuit Bake
Crank the oven to a toasty 375°F and give your baking dish a quick spritz of non-stick spray to prevent any sticky situations.
Toss shredded chicken with cream cheese, ranch seasoning, and butter in a large mixing bowl. Blend until everything is perfectly combined and looking oh-so-creamy.
Slice each biscuit in half and press them into the bottom of your greased baking dish, creating a delicious foundation for your casserole.
Spoon that dreamy chicken mixture generously over the biscuit layer, making sure every inch is covered with yummy flavor.
Shower the top with shredded cheese, creating a golden blanket that’ll transform into a crispy, melty masterpiece.
Slide your casserole into the preheated oven and let it bake for about 25-30 minutes. You’re looking for a gorgeous golden-brown top and bubbly edges that scream “eat me!”
Pull the casserole out and let it sit for a few minutes. This helps it set and makes serving a breeze. Scoop out generous portions and enjoy your comfort food creation.

Ingredients
- 2 cups (300 g) chicken, shredded or diced (rotisserie chicken works great)
- 1 ½ cups (150 g) cheddar cheese, shredded, divided
- 1 can (10.5 oz or 300 g) cream of chicken soup
- ½ cup (120 ml) sour cream
- ¼ cup (60 ml) milk
- 1 can (16 oz or 450 g) biscuit dough, refrigerated, each biscuit cut into quarters
- 1 tsp garlic powder
- ½ tsp onion powder
- ½ tsp paprika
- ¼ tsp salt (adjust to taste)
- ¼ tsp black pepper
- 1 tablespoon parsley, chopped (optional, for garnish)
Instructions
- Oven Preparation: Preheat the oven to 375F (190C) and spray a 9×13-inch baking dish with non-stick cooking spray to prevent sticking.
- Chicken Preparation: Dice the cooked chicken into uniform bite-sized pieces, ensuring consistent texture and even heating throughout the dish.
- Creamy Mixture: In a large mixing bowl, blend the shredded chicken with cream cheese, creating a smooth and rich base for the casserole.
- Flavor Infusion: Gently fold buffalo sauce and ranch dressing into the chicken mixture, distributing the tangy and zesty flavors evenly.
- Biscuit Foundation: Separate and flatten the refrigerated biscuit dough pieces, creating a pliable base layer in the greased baking dish.
- Layering: Spread the seasoned chicken mixture across the biscuit layer, ensuring complete and even coverage, then top generously with shredded cheddar cheese.
- Baking Process: Place the assembled casserole in the preheated oven and bake for 25-30 minutes until the biscuit dough turns golden brown and the cheese melts completely.
- Serving Preparation: Remove from the oven and allow the casserole to rest for 5 minutes, enabling the ingredients to set and making it easier to serve.
Notes
- Uniform Chicken Cutting: Dice chicken pieces precisely to ensure even cooking and consistent texture throughout the casserole.
- Cheese Softening Technique: Let cream cheese sit at room temperature briefly to achieve smoother blending and more even distribution in the mixture.
- Biscuit Dough Handling: Gently stretch and flatten biscuit pieces to create a more flexible base that absorbs flavors better and provides a more uniform layer.
- Cheese Melting Tip: Use freshly shredded cheddar for optimal melting and avoid pre-shredded cheese, which often contains anti-caking agents that prevent smooth melting.
